Boxcar is a lively spot with good food, friendly service, and a fun atmosphere. They are dog-friendly on the patio, which many customers appreciate. The staff is welcoming, and the service is attentive. DJ D-MONIC provides great music, and the drinks are excellent. Parking is easy at the Sandoval public parking garage. The manager, Ian, is friendly and always attentive. The Chicken and Waffles with Red Chile Butter is a must-try dish. The restaurant has a lively vibe, especially on weekends with live music and a club atmosphere. Customers have enjoyed the Bow Buns from the appetizer menu, calling them incredible. Some reviews mention that the food quality can be mixed; cheese grits are great, but burnt ends and onion rings are less impressive. The burger is very tall and may be hard to eat in one bite. Overall, Boxcar offers good bar food and a fun environment, making it a popular spot for both locals and visitors to enjoy music and food. It remains a great place to hang out, especially for those looking for a more typical American bar experience that stays open late.
